- The distance between Oymyakon, Russia and Tura, Russia is approximately 2,073 km or 1,288 mi.
- To reach Oymyakon in this distance one would set out from Tura bearing 73.5° or ENE
and follow the great circles arc to approach Oymyakon bearing 112.3° or ESE .
- Oymyakon has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season and extremely severe winters (Dfd) whereas Tura has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
- Oymyakon is in or near the subpolar rain tundra biome whereas Tura is in or near the subpolar moist tundra bi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 6.2 °C (11.2°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 8.6 °C (15.5°F) more in Oymyakon. The continentality subtype is hypercont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 167.1 mm (6.6 in) less which is equivalent to 167.1 l/m² (4.1 US gal/ft²) or 1,671,000 l/ha (178,641 US gal/ac) less. About 5/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 1° higher in Oymyakon than in Tura.
